Man arrested over attempted knife-point robbery
A man has been arrested after a shopper was threatened with a knife during an attempted robbery, police said.
The incident happened at the Lidl store on Towerfield Drive in Woolwell area of Plymouth at 12:20 BST on Friday and led to a response from armed officers, Devon and Cornwall Police said.
The force said a suspect demanded money while threatening a customer with a knife before they fled empty-handed.
Police said a man in his 40s from Plymouth was arrested on suspicion of attempted robbery and possession of a bladed article. He remains in custody.
